PRIMARY D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

  1. Assesses patient's respiratory status by incorporating relevant clinical information including vital signs, chest X-rays, and ABG values.
  2. Sets-up and monitors mechanical ventilators and performs associated critical care duties such as airway management and tracheal suctioning.
  3. Performs arterial punctures and obtains arterial blood samples from arterial lines. Performs analysis of blood gases.
  4. May attend high-risk deliveries as member of Neonatal Resuscitation Team.
  5. Performs noninvasive oxygen and carbon dioxide monitoring.
  6. Obtains and analyzes arterial blood gas samples.
  7. May perform pulmonary function testing and cardiopulmonary exercise testing after training is complete in the Pulmonary Diagnostics Lab
  8. Perform surfactant replacement therapy (NICU).
  9. Assess respiratory status of newborn infants upon delivery (NICU)
  10. Performs endotracheal intubation, and performs cardiopulmonary resuscitation as required.
  11. Practices proper safety techniques in accordance with hospital and departmental policies and procedures. Immediately reports any mechanical or electrical equipment malfunctions, unsafe conditions, or employee/patient/visitor injuryaccident to Manager.
  12. May assist physicians with Bronchoscopies, EBUS, Navigation or CRYO when each competency is completed.
  13. May perform EEG's after completion of competency.
  14. Performs diagnostic cardiac testing including EKG's, rhythm strips, and 24 hour holter monitoring.
  15. Performs charge and preceptor duties.

KNOWLEDGE SKILLS AND ABILITIES/LICENSE OR CERTIFICATION REQUIRED

  1. Graduation from an accredited respiratory care program with an Associate's degree or equivalent and RRT credentialed by the National Board for Respiratory Care.
  2. New Graduates must be registry eligible and have completed a registry eligible accredited respiratory care program. New graduates may be hired as Level II therapist but will be required to obtain their RRT (registry) within six months of their start date to continue employment at Northside.
  3. Therapist that have greater than 5 years of clinical experience and have a CRT or CRTT may be hired, are eligible for a Level II position and will fall under the Grandfather clause not requiring them to take their registry.
  4. Certified in Basic Life Support (BLS) and/or Neonatal Resuscitation (NRP) by the American Heart Association. **NRP is only required when rotating to the NICU or attending deliveries.
  5. Maintains proficiency in arterial blood sampling techniques as prescribed by the hospital and/or JCAHO.
  6. Validate State License
